1、When the fuel of a motor vehicle catches fire, which of the following things cannot be used to put out the fire?

A. Sandy soil on the roadside

B. Cotton-padded clothes

C. Overalls

D. Water

Answer:D

3、When encountering a school bus which stops at the right roadside and students are embarking or disembarking, what should motor vehicle drivers do?

A. If there is only one motor vehicle lane in each direction, motor vehicle drivers behind the bus should stop and wait.

B. If there are two motor vehicle lanes in each direction, motor vehicle drivers in the left lane behind the bus may overtake the bus at a lower speed

C. If there are three motor vehicle lanes in each direction, motor vehicle drivers in the middle lane behind the bus should stop and wait

D. If there are three motor vehicle lanes in each direction, motor vehicle drivers in the left lane behind the bus may pass at a lower speed

Answer:ACD

8、Having driven his vehicle at 110km/hour on an urban road, Mr. Lin is trying to leave the scene after a rear-end collision but is held back by bystanders. The alcohol concentration in his blood, tested in an alcohol test by the traffic police, is 135.8mg per hundred milliliters. Which of the following law-breaking acts did Mr. Lin commit?

A. Drunk driving

B. Speeding

C. Fatigued driving

D. Hit-and-run driving

Answer:ABD

14、On which of the following roads may the wheels be most easily locked when braking?

A. Concrete road

B. Dirt road

C. Road covered by ice and snow

D. Sand road

Answer:C

20、What should the driver do upon finding that one of the right tires is leaking while driving?

A. Brake swiftly to slow down

B. Brake slowly to slow down

C. Turn to the left side swiftly

D. Apply emergency braking

Answer:B
